pylint
是一个流行的 Python 静态代码分析工具,它可以帮助开发者发现代码中的错误、潜在问题和风格不一致的地方。在 pylint
中,注释的“作用域”通常指的是注释所影响的代码区域或上下文。
作用域(Scope):
注释(Comments):
#
开头)和多行注释(使用三引号 '''
或 """
)。__doc__
属性访问。问题:pylint
报告注释相关的警告或错误。
原因:
解决方法:
def calculate_sum(a, b):
"""
计算两个数的和。
参数:
a (int): 第一个加数。
b (int): 第二个加数。
返回:
int: 两个数的和。
"""
return a + b
# 这是一个单行注释,解释下面的代码
result = calculate_sum(3, 5) # 调用函数并打印结果
print(result)
在这个例子中,calculate_sum
函数使用了文档字符串来描述其功能、参数和返回值,而单行注释则解释了紧接着的代码行。
总之,合理使用注释可以显著提升代码的质量和维护性,而 pylint
则可以帮助我们确保注释的正确性和规范性。
领取专属 10元无门槛券
手把手带您无忧上云